首页 > 数码科技 > 正文内容

oracle判断字段为空或null

时间:2025-01-03 09:00:50

oracle判断一个字段是否为空 

在Oracle中,可以通过以下几种方法判断一个字段是否为空:

1. 使用ISNULL操作符:这个操作符用于检查字段是否为NULL值。如果字段的值为NULL,则返回True;如果字段的值不为NULL,则返回False。例如,可以使用以下语句判断一个字段是否为空:SELECT * FROM table_name WHERE column_name IS NULL;

2. 使用NVL函数:NVL函数用于返回第一个非NULL参数。如果第一个参数为NULL,则返回第二个参数。例如,可以使用以下语句将空字段替换为指定的默认值:SELECT NVL(column_name, 'default_value') FROM table_name。

3. 使用CASE语句:CASE语句用于根据条件返回不同的值。例如,可以使用以下语句将空字段替换为指定的默认值:SELECT CASE WHEN column_name IS NULL THEN 'NULL' ELSE column_name END FROM table_name。

4. 使用NOTNULL约束:在表定义中使用NOTNULL约束用于限制字段的值不能为NULL。

版权声明:转载此文是出于传递更多信息之目的。若有来源标注错误或侵犯了您的合法权益, 请作者持权属证明与本网联系,我们将及时更正、删除,谢谢您的支持与理解。
标签:数码科技

快测评广州东远堂信息科技有限公司版权所有 网站地图提供支持 粤ICP备15011623号